Runway for a Day

By Lauren Salapatek | 12/19/2012 4:42:00 PM

 

After receiving more than 1,200 online votes for her entry in the Sexy Hair My Sexy Style photo contest, stylist and winner Mabernis Morales got to experience what many in the industry only dream of doing—being part of a hair team for a New York Fashion Week runway show.

In love with hair since she was a little girl, Morales was determined to catch the judge’s eye with her entry. “I wanted it to be different, something that would stand out from all the other contestants,” says Morales. “I created a braid that went around the back of the head and looked like a basket. On the left side I made a roll out of the braid.”

The New York-based stylist from Salon AKS joined the team of 13 professional hair artists from across the U.S. to do hair for multi-talented fashion designer and international television personality Indashio’s Spring/Summer 2013 show titled “American Dream.”

Backstage at the show felt to Morales like one of her favorite TV shows, Jerseylicious. “It was crazy and lots of running around,” she says. “There were stylists with combs and hairsprays in their hands running after models trying to get everything perfect for the show. They were doing dreadlocks on a male model and I learned how to do them. I also got to meet the designer, Indashio, and that was awesome.”

Morales is looking forward to what the future holds. “I hope to be a part of more events like these in the future and hopefully one day work for Sexy Hair because they have an awesome team. I would love the be a part of it!”
